Page 1 of 1

Sidebar Extension (Metronome, RNG, random page, notes, etc.)

Posted: Fri Jan 02, 2026 6:10 pm
by wompi72
Hey,

I create an userscript that adds a sidebar with few helpful functions for (old) teases to milovana. You can use it with ViolentMonkey or TamperMonkey and get the Milovana Sidebar (You have to be logged in to see it).

Feedback and Feature requests are welcome.

Update 28.3.26
  • Session Tracking: Track your sessions: Type of Orgasm, edges, strokes duration. Also automatically tracks edges and strokes between releases. Use export/import to edit your data.
  • Data Extraction: Tease Viewer: Opens a modal to show all pages (+ simplified content) and connections between pages.
  • Data Extraction: EOS Navigation: Let's you easily visit and page in an eos tease. Either via the modal above or a dropdown in the sidebar integration
Tools & Utilities
  • Metronome: with adjustable BPM and stroke counting. Includes audio feedback and target goals (stroke count or time).
  • Edge Counter: Tracks edges and features a customizable cooldown timer that can automatically pause the metronome upon reaching an edge.
  • Stopwatch: A simple timer to track session duration, with an option to auto-start on page load.
  • RNG (Random Number Generator): Generates random numbers within a specified range and maintains a history of recent rolls.
  • Timers: Create multiple custom countdown timers with labels (Days/Hours/Minutes). The sidebar header highlights when a timer expires.
  • Notes: A persistent, auto-expanding text area for taking notes during a tease.
Navigation for Non-EOS Teases
  • Page Tracking: Monitors current page number, total unique pages visited in the session, and revisit counts.
  • Advanced Navigation:
    - Jump to specific pages.
    - Generate random page redirects (absolute or relative to current page).
    - Auto-Anchors: Automatically converts plain text "page X" references in teases into clickable links.
User Settings
  • Collapsible Sidebar: A sidebar that can be toggled or set to "Overlay" mode to avoid shifting page content.
  • Persistence: All settings, counts, timers, and notes are saved to `localStorage`, ensuring data is preserved across page reloads and different teases.

Data Extraction
I also published my Data Extractor that integrates into the sidebar, if both are installed. It shows a summary of the complexity of teases and gives easy access to download the json version and a simplified version of the json download.

Re: Sidebar Extension (Metronome, RNG, random page, notes, etc.)

Posted: Fri Jan 02, 2026 10:06 pm
by Carnal1
I just loaded this and gave it a quick try. Great Job! I have been awkwardly doing various workarounds playing some teases that this will now take care of so much better! ( I had also been using Milovana: Ultimate Hentai Lottery of Denial Helper and Milovana Snakes and Ladders Toolkit which work great for those teases) And seems you thought of and implemented about every possibility imaginable. At first I thought you should have limited it to just show on webteases, but then occurred to me how handy it will be for many of the games too.
Thanks for creating and posting this. 5 Stars.

Re: Sidebar Extension (Metronome, RNG, random page, notes, etc.)

Posted: Mon Jan 05, 2026 9:59 pm
by wompi72
Thanks for the feedback, glad someone else finds it useful. Do you mind leaving a rating on GreasyFork? Btw I`m also the developer of the Hentai Denial Lottery Helper, but got tired of updating it for other teases, so I created a global version.

I also released an other extension I was already using, to see if extensions for the sidebar work. It gives you more information about the teases. I think it`s more niche, so I didn`t want to include it in the main extension. I added a description to the first post.

Re: Sidebar Extension (Metronome, RNG, random page, notes, etc.)

Posted: Thu Jan 22, 2026 10:26 pm
by Carnal1
I've had this loaded all this time and recently noticed that when playing a tease it no longer displays the author up in the upper right where it displays the tease title for Regular (non eos/flash) teases. I tested by turning this extension on and off and seems this is the culprit. I don't think it's a new issue - likely I just hadn't noticed when I first installed the extension. Would that be easy to fix? I mean - not a terrible problem but nice to see the author sometimes.

Re: Sidebar Extension (Metronome, RNG, random page, notes, etc.)

Posted: Mon Jan 26, 2026 7:38 pm
by wompi72
Carnal1 wrote: Thu Jan 22, 2026 10:26 pm I've had this loaded all this time and recently noticed that when playing a tease it no longer displays the author up in the upper right where it displays the tease title for Regular (non eos/flash) teases. I tested by turning this extension on and off and seems this is the culprit. I don't think it's a new issue - likely I just hadn't noticed when I first installed the extension. Would that be easy to fix? I mean - not a terrible problem but nice to see the author sometimes.
Yes, was easy to fix. Thanks for notifying me.

Re: Sidebar Extension (Metronome, RNG, random page, notes, etc.)

Posted: Sat Feb 07, 2026 7:58 pm
by wompi72
Small update:
I added Session tracking a while ago. You can start a session with a button, and it will track the edges, strokes (metronome) and duration of the session. At the end you can select an end type (denied, ruined, orgasm) and end the session, to store it locally. You don't need to start the session first, but then less data is tracked. The information for the last session will be displayed.

Import an export were just added. I changed the date type from timestamp to iso-string, so it should be easier to read the export. To convert the old data, just export and import the data, and in your next export the dates are readable.

Re: Sidebar Extension (Metronome, RNG, random page, notes, etc.)

Posted: Sun Mar 29, 2026 5:21 pm
by PlayfulGuy
I just installed these and so far they look fantastic.
I'm looking forward to experimenting with them.

Thanks!